I cannot install an updated configuration of PHP-4.0.6 (downloaded source code), onto my Madrake Linux 6.5 installation Apache 1.3.9-7mdk. It worked the first time I ran ./configure with all the options I wanted, and overwrote the PHP3 package installed with the Mandrake distribution. But I then wanted to change the configuration options (to add Oracle support) but could not get the updated version recognised. I deleted the config.cache file ran "make clean" (followed by "make" and "make install"), and restarted Apache, but still the original configuration remains. I then rather brutally deleted all files containing "php" in the filename and unpacked again from source, thinking this would fix it. Unfortunately the shared library "libphp4.so" nor the module "mod_php4.c" were rebuilt. I am not getting any obvious failure message during configuration or making. However, I have subsequently tried to install glibc-devel from the Mandrake distribution and get the log error of: "Installing glibc-devel. install-info: No such file or directory for /usr/info/libc.info.bz2 execution of script failed" and wonder whether this is significant.
